Why is Rustproof Cast Aluminum the Superior Choice for Patio Furniture?
When selecting outdoor furniture, especially for long-term use in varying climates, the material is the most crucial consideration. Rustproof cast aluminum stands out as an exceptional material for patio furniture, offering unparalleled benefits for durability and ease of ownership.
1. Unmatched Rust Resistance
- Natural Immunity: Unlike iron or steel, aluminum does not rust. When exposed to air, it naturally forms a thin, protective layer of aluminum oxide, which prevents further corrosion. This is its single biggest advantage for outdoor use.
- Ideal for Any Climate: This inherent rustproof quality makes cast aluminum furniture perfect for all outdoor environments, including:
- High Humidity: Resists the dampness that causes mold and corrosion on other metals.
- Coastal Areas: Impervious to corrosive salt spray.
- Rainy Climates: Won't degrade from constant moisture.
- No Stains: You won't find unsightly rust stains on your patio or deck surfaces.
2. Exceptional Durability and Strength
- Solid Construction: Cast aluminum furniture is manufactured by pouring molten aluminum into molds, creating solid, dense pieces. This process results in extremely strong and rigid furniture components.
- Resists Warping and Denting: Unlike lighter, hollow aluminum tubing, cast aluminum is highly resistant to bending, warping, or denting, ensuring the furniture maintains its structural integrity over time.
- Longevity: This robust construction translates into furniture that can withstand heavy use and various weather conditions for many years, often outliving other outdoor materials.
3. Stable Yet Manageable Weight
- Wind Resistance: While significantly lighter than cast iron or wrought iron, cast aluminum possesses sufficient heft to remain stable in moderate to strong winds, reducing the risk of pieces being blown over.
- Ease of Movement: Despite its solid feel, cast aluminum is light enough to be easily moved, rearranged, or stored without requiring excessive effort. This is a crucial benefit for patio furniture.
- Balcony Suitability: Its weight makes it a preferred choice for balconies or rooftop terraces where structural weight limits might be a concern, offering durability without excessive load.
4. Minimal Maintenance
- Effortless Cleaning: Requires only routine cleaning with mild soap and water to keep it looking new.
- No Special Treatments: Unlike wood (which needs sealing/staining) or iron (which needs rust treatment and repainting), cast aluminum does not require specific protective treatments to maintain its integrity against the elements.
- Weatherproof Finish: Most cast aluminum furniture comes with a durable powder-coated finish, which further enhances its weather resistance, protecting against scratches and UV fading.
5. Aesthetic Versatility and Intricate Detailing
- Classic Designs: The casting process allows for highly intricate, ornate, and decorative patterns. This means cast aluminum furniture often features beautiful scrollwork, lattice designs, or classical motifs, evoking a timeless elegance.
- Modern Styles: It can also be cast into clean, contemporary shapes, showcasing its versatility.
- Seamless Integration: The ability to achieve various aesthetic styles means a cast aluminum bistro set can seamlessly complement traditional, transitional, or modern outdoor decor themes.
Key Features to Look for in a Rustproof Cast Aluminum Bistro Set
While all cast aluminum offers core benefits, specific features enhance the quality, comfort, and longevity of a 3-piece bistro set.
1. High-Quality Casting and Finish
- Smooth Seams: Look for furniture with smooth, well-finished seams, indicating quality craftsmanship. Poor casting can result in rough edges.
- Even Powder Coating: The entire surface should have a consistent, chip-free powder-coated finish. This coating is a critical protective layer against minor scratches and UV fading, maintaining the aesthetic. Common colors include black, bronze, and white.
2. Ergonomic Design for Comfort
- Contoured Seating: Even without cushions, good cast aluminum chairs should have slightly curved or contoured seats and backs to provide better support and comfort.
- Armrests: Chairs with armrests offer added relaxation and ease of getting up.
- Chair Height: Ensure the chairs are proportionate to the table height for comfortable dining.
3. Table Features
- Patterned Top: Many cast aluminum bistro tables feature intricate openwork patterns on the tabletop. This not only adds beauty but also ensures excellent water drainage, preventing rain from pooling on the surface.
- Umbrella Hole (Optional): If you plan to use an umbrella for shade, check if the table includes a central umbrella hole.
4. Non-Marring Feet
- Adjustable Levelers or Plastic Caps: The feet of the chairs and table should have plastic glides or adjustable levelers. These protect your patio or deck surface from scratches and allow you to level the furniture on uneven ground.
5. Assembly (Ease of)
- Clear Instructions: While some assembly is usually required, good quality sets come with clear, easy-to-follow instructions and all necessary hardware.
- Minimal Tools: Often only an Allen wrench (provided) is needed.
6. Weight (for stability)
- Substantial Feel: The furniture should feel substantial, not flimsy. While lighter than iron, a good cast aluminum set will have noticeable weight for stability.

How to Maintain Your Rustproof Cast Aluminum Bistro Set for Decades?
The low-maintenance nature of rustproof cast aluminum means simple steps will ensure its longevity and beauty.
Routine Cleaning
- Weekly Dusting/Brushing: Regularly brush off loose dirt, dust, and debris with a soft brush or cloth.
- Monthly Wash:
- Prepare a solution of warm water and a small amount of mild dish soap.
- Use a soft cloth or sponge to wipe down all surfaces. For intricate patterns, a soft brush (like a car wash brush) can help.
- Avoid abrasive cleaners, stiff brushes, or power washers, as these can damage the powder coating.
- Thorough Rinse: Rinse the furniture completely with a garden hose on a low-pressure setting. Ensure all soap residue is removed.
- Air Dry: Allow the furniture to air dry fully.
Addressing Scratches (Proactive Maintenance)
- Inspect Periodically: While powder coating is durable, inspect your set once or twice a year for any minor scratches or chips.
- Touch-Up: If you find any, use a matching touch-up paint (often available from the manufacturer or a general outdoor metal paint in the correct color) to prevent any potential for oxidation (though not rust for aluminum) and to maintain the aesthetic.
Winter Storage (Recommended for Longevity)
- Clean and Dry: Always clean and thoroughly dry the bistro set before storing it for the off-season.
- Sheltered Spot: Store in a garage, shed, or under a sturdy, breathable outdoor furniture cover in a protected area. This shields it from extreme temperatures, heavy snow, and ice, significantly extending its life.
